The Domain Name System Security Extensions (DNSSEC) is a set of specifications that extend the DNS protocol by adding cryptographic authentication for responses received from authoritative DNS servers. Its goal is to defend against techniques that hackers use to direct computers to rogue websites and servers. … See more In 2008, security researcher Dan Kaminsky discovered a fundamental flaw in the DNS protocol that impacted the most widely used DNS server software. WebDNS Security Extensions (DNSSEC) are a proven security measure to defend against DNS hijacking, yet surprisingly few organizations have deployed it. Those that have deployed often fail to ensure it’s actually working on the domains they believe to be covered. Poor enterprise DNSSEC adoption is a serious concern to Internet security experts.
